Floor block and manufacturing method thereof
The invention relates to a floor block and a manufacturing method thereof. The floor block comprises a corrugated substrate and a panel. The panel is attached and fixed on the upper surface of the corrugated substrate. The corrugated substrate comprises a corrugated core layer, an upper plate body and a lower plate body. The upper plate body is fixed on the upper surface of the corrugated core layer through thermosetting adhesive, and the lower plate body is fixed on the lower surface of the corrugated core layer through the thermosetting adhesive. The panel is bonded and fixed to the upper surface of the upper plate body through thermosetting or hot-melt adhesive. The floor block enables the floor block to have both the wear resistance and aesthetics of the upper panel and the compressionand impact resistance of the lower corrugated substrate, and improves the production efficiency of the floor block, so that the floor block can be produced on a large scale.
